Located right at the heart of the university campus, Cardiff Law School occupies a large building sandwiched between Park Place (home to the Main Building and Students' Union) and Museum Avenue (alongside leafy Cathays park), close to the city's courts and major law firms.
It's a big School offering a range of undergraduate (LLB) and postgraduate (LLM) programmes, while the Centre for Professional Legal Studies runs the highly successful Legal Practice Course, and Bar Professional Training Course (formerly the Bar Vocational Course).
Apparently, this was ranked 7th Best Law School in the UK in the last Research Assessment Exercise (which analyses the research carried out at UK universities). In terms of teaching, it has 20 Professors, some 60 Lecturers, a well-resourced library close to the building (with over 100,000 volumes and 200 serial publications), and excellent IT facilities offering access to the key legal databases and other top sources of information. read more
